This isn't just a nice idea β singing groups run for people with long-term lung conditions have shown measurable results: in one UK-wide evaluation, 45% of participants reported fewer GP visits and 18% reported fewer hospital admissions after joining. Source: British Lung Foundation service evaluation, 2018.
Our classes
Sing4Health classes run every week in term time. Each session lasts around 45 minutes and includes:
- A relaxing guided physical & vocal warm-up
- Deep breathing with diaphragmatic control
- The importance of posture in managing the breath
- Freely using your voice in a relaxed, fun way, together
- Singing familiar, favourite songs

Your tutor β Tabitha Webb
Tabitha is a performer and vocal coach with over 25 years' experience, with an in-depth knowledge of diaphragmatic breath control and a warm, encouraging way of teaching.
She played the lead role of Christine in The Phantom of the Opera in London's West End for five years, and has also played lead roles in Les MisΓ©rables and Chess in Concert.
